In-home care services provide ass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, meal preparation, laundry, and light housekeeping.

Services can also include medication reminders, transportation assistance, companionship, and respite care. In-home care can be provided by a family member or a professional caregiver. When considering in-home care services for an elderly individual, it’s important to understand the different types of services available. Home health care services are typically provided by licensed health care professionals such as nurses, physical therapists, and social workers. Home health care services are often covered by Medicare or Medicaid.

Home care services are typically provided by non-medical personnel such as companions or home health aides. These services are usually not covered by insurance and must be paid for out of pocket. It’s also important to consider the eligibility requirements for in-home care services. Generally speaking, individuals must be able to safely remain at home with minimal assistance from caregivers. Depending on the type of services needed, there may also be additional requirements such as age or financial need. Finally, it’s important to find a qualified provider of in-home care services.

It’s best to start by asking friends and family for recommendations. Additionally, many states have online databases of qualified providers that can be searched by location and specialty. It’s also a good idea to research providers online to ensure they have the necessary certifications and licenses.

The Benefits of In-Home Care Services

In-home care services can provide many benefits for elderly individuals and their families. These benefits include increased independence, improved safety, decreased stress levels, and improved quality of life. By providing one-on-one care in the home, in-home care services can give elderly individuals the independence to remain in their home for longer periods of time.

Caregivers can assist with daily tasks such as meal preparation, medication management, and bathing, as well as provide companionship and emotional support. This can help ease the burden on family members who often struggle to provide the level of care required to ensure their loved one's safety and wellbeing. In-home care services can also provide a greater level of safety for elderly individuals. Caregivers are trained to identify any potential risks or hazards in the home that could lead to injury or illness. They can also help monitor medication usage and recognize any signs of distress or discomfort.

This can help reduce the risk of falls, accidents, or other dangerous situations. In-home care services can also help reduce the stress levels of family members who have been providing care for a loved one. By having a qualified caregiver take over some of these responsibilities, family members can better focus on spending quality time with their loved ones rather than worrying about their safety or wellbeing. Finally, in-home care services can improve the overall quality of life for elderly individuals. Caregivers are trained to understand the needs of seniors and develop personalized care plans that are tailored to their unique needs. This type of individualized attention can help elderly individuals remain engaged, active, and social, which can lead to increased happiness and wellbeing.
